Suspension bushings are the rubber-and-metal insulators fitted at every pivot point of the suspension — control arms (wishbones), stabilizer bars, leaf springs and shackles, strut rods, and crossmember mounts. They absorb noise and vibration from the road, control the movement of suspension components, and limit the load transferred into the vehicle body. Healthy bushings are essential for correct wheel alignment, even tire wear, and precise vehicle control.
As a bushing ages, the rubber hardens, cracks, or separates from its metal sleeve. Typical symptoms are clunking or knocking over bumps, vague or wandering steering, uneven tire wear, and visible movement of the control arm under braking. Because worn bushings let alignment angles drift under load, replacing them often restores handling that no wheel alignment alone can fix.
